Output efcabaa2eb8fd10d3bb4cafdacb72536ed3a7d99bfa98ed1657cda7ac5a8d691:38

value
231256
script pubkey
OP_0 OP_PUSHBYTES_20 a75ede4482c66e2413c3ae659f4260cad48c02ae
address
bc1q5a0du3yzcehzgy7r4eje7snqet2gcq4wd9uv6k
transaction
efcabaa2eb8fd10d3bb4cafdacb72536ed3a7d99bfa98ed1657cda7ac5a8d691
confirmations
866
spent
true